Output f8611cfba54e2f6d07f5fcf51d841d6a29e4aaf864956619a4b782d48e98bee7:1

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 622e76ccc588b19c31521dd5a9168823fdf42a46 OP_EQUAL
address
3Ae9oisdiF8STzcsKG8zkbYqbgcxmqJeE8
transaction
f8611cfba54e2f6d07f5fcf51d841d6a29e4aaf864956619a4b782d48e98bee7
confirmations
116360
spent
true